Do I Have Nail Clubbing? Symptoms, Causes, And When To See A Doctor

do i have nail clubbing

Nail clubbing is a condition where the fingertips become rounded and the nails curve downward, often resembling an upside-down spoon. If you're wondering, Do I have nail clubbing? it’s important to observe specific signs, such as increased nail thickness, softening of the nail bed, and a loss of the angle between the nail and the cuticle. While nail clubbing can occur naturally in some individuals, it is often associated with underlying health issues, such as lung, heart, or liver diseases. If you notice persistent changes in your nails, consulting a healthcare professional is recommended to determine the cause and appropriate next steps.

Symptoms and Appearance: Curved nails, soft nail beds, shiny surface, loss of cuticle definition

Nail clubbing is a distinctive change in the shape and texture of your fingernails, often signaling an underlying health issue. One of the most noticeable symptoms is the curvature of the nails, where the fingertips become rounded and the nails appear to bulge outward, resembling the shape of an upside-down spoon. This curvature is not a sudden change but a gradual process, often going unnoticed until it becomes pronounced. Imagine your nails transforming from their usual flat or slightly curved state into a more domed appearance, almost as if they are mimicking the curve of your fingertip.

The softness of the nail beds is another telltale sign. Normally, the area beneath your nails is firm and resistant to pressure. In clubbing, this area becomes spongy and can feel almost puffy when pressed. This softness is due to increased blood flow and fluid accumulation in the tissues, causing them to swell. A simple test to check for this is to gently press on the nail bed; if it feels unusually soft or bounces back slowly, it might be a cause for concern.

A shiny, polished appearance on the nail surface is also characteristic of clubbing. This isn't the typical shine from a manicure but a natural, almost glossy look that can make the nails appear smoother than usual. This shine is often more noticeable when light reflects off the nails, giving them a wet or freshly buffed look. It’s as if the nails have developed their own natural varnish, which, while aesthetically interesting, is a red flag for potential health issues.

The loss of cuticle definition is a subtler but equally important symptom. Normally, the cuticle forms a clear boundary between the nail and the skin. In clubbing, this boundary becomes blurred, and the cuticle may appear less distinct or even seem to merge with the nail. This change can make the base of the nail look wider and less defined, contributing to the overall altered appearance of the nail. If you notice that your cuticles seem less prominent or that the transition between nail and skin is less clear, it could be a sign of clubbing.

These symptoms collectively paint a picture of nail clubbing, a condition that, while not painful, can be a visual indicator of more serious underlying health problems, such as lung or heart disease. If you observe any of these changes, it’s crucial to consult a healthcare professional for a thorough evaluation. Early detection and management of the underlying cause can prevent further complications and ensure better health outcomes.

Causes and Conditions: Linked to low oxygen, lung diseases, heart issues, liver disorders, inflammatory diseases

Nail clubbing, characterized by swollen fingertips and curved nails, often signals underlying health issues. This condition is not merely a cosmetic concern but a potential indicator of systemic problems, particularly those linked to low oxygen levels, lung diseases, heart issues, liver disorders, and inflammatory diseases. Understanding these connections is crucial for early detection and intervention.

Analytical Perspective:

Low oxygen levels (hypoxemia) are a common thread in many conditions associated with nail clubbing. Chronic hypoxemia can result from lung diseases like cystic fibrosis, lung cancer, or chronic obstructive pulmonary disease (COPD). In these cases, the body’s compensatory mechanisms, such as increased blood flow to the fingertips, may contribute to the clubbing phenotype. For instance, studies show that up to 35% of patients with lung cancer exhibit nail clubbing, often appearing months before other symptoms. Similarly, heart conditions like congenital heart defects or infective endocarditis can lead to hypoxemia, as inefficient blood circulation reduces oxygen delivery to tissues, triggering clubbing.

Instructive Approach:

If you suspect nail clubbing, monitor for accompanying symptoms that may point to specific conditions. For lung diseases, watch for persistent cough, shortness of breath, or unexplained weight loss. Heart-related clubbing may be paired with fatigue, chest pain, or swelling in the legs. Liver disorders, such as cirrhosis, often present with jaundice, abdominal swelling, and easy bruising. Inflammatory diseases like Crohn’s disease or ulcerative colitis can cause gastrointestinal symptoms alongside clubbing. Practical tips include tracking symptom onset, severity, and duration to provide your healthcare provider with detailed information for accurate diagnosis.

Comparative Insight:

While nail clubbing is often linked to severe conditions, it’s essential to differentiate it from benign causes. For example, primary hereditary clubbing is a genetic condition with no associated health risks, whereas secondary clubbing is a red flag for underlying disease. Inflammatory diseases like rheumatoid arthritis or systemic lupus erythematosus (SLE) can also cause clubbing, but their mechanisms differ from those of lung or heart diseases. In inflammatory conditions, chronic inflammation and vascular changes likely play a role, whereas in lung diseases, hypoxemia is the primary driver. Recognizing these distinctions helps tailor diagnostic and treatment approaches.

Descriptive Takeaway:

Nail clubbing serves as a visible marker of internal distress, often tied to conditions affecting oxygenation, organ function, or systemic inflammation. Its presence warrants a thorough medical evaluation, including imaging studies, blood tests, and, in some cases, biopsy. Early identification of the underlying cause can lead to timely treatment, potentially preventing complications. For example, managing COPD with bronchodilators and oxygen therapy can slow disease progression, while addressing liver cirrhosis with lifestyle changes and medications may halt further damage. By understanding the link between clubbing and these conditions, individuals can take proactive steps toward better health.

Diagnosis Methods: Physical exam, medical history, imaging tests, blood work, oxygen level checks

Nail clubbing, characterized by swollen, curved fingernails and softened nail beds, often signals an underlying health issue. Diagnosing this condition requires a multifaceted approach, combining clinical observation, patient history, and advanced testing. Here’s how healthcare providers systematically determine if your nails are clubbed and why it matters.

Physical Exam: The First Line of Detection

A thorough physical examination is the cornerstone of diagnosing nail clubbing. Physicians look for specific signs: increased curvature of the nail (called *lovibond angle*), softening of the nail bed, and visible shining of the nail plate. They may also check for *Schamroth’s window test*—a simple maneuver where the patient places opposing fingernails together, creating a diamond-shaped "window" between nails. If this window disappears, clubbing is likely present. This exam is non-invasive, cost-effective, and provides immediate clues, but it’s only the beginning.

Medical History: Uncovering Hidden Clues

Your medical history is a powerful diagnostic tool. Doctors will inquire about respiratory issues (e.g., chronic cough, shortness of breath), gastrointestinal disorders (e.g., Crohn’s disease), or cardiovascular problems (e.g., congenital heart defects). Nail clubbing is often associated with conditions like lung cancer, cystic fibrosis, or liver disease. Even family history matters—hereditary conditions like primary hypertrophic osteoarthropathy can cause clubbing. Be prepared to discuss symptoms, past illnesses, and lifestyle factors like smoking, which can exacerbate underlying causes.

Imaging Tests: Visualizing the Invisible

If clubbing is suspected, imaging tests may follow to identify the root cause. Chest X-rays or CT scans are common for evaluating lung health, as clubbing frequently indicates chronic hypoxia or lung disease. For gastrointestinal concerns, endoscopies or abdominal ultrasounds might be ordered. These tests provide detailed visuals of internal structures, helping pinpoint issues like tumors, infections, or inflammation. While not always necessary, imaging is crucial for confirming suspicions and guiding treatment.

Blood Work and Oxygen Level Checks: Quantifying Health

Laboratory tests complement physical findings by measuring biomarkers and oxygenation levels. Blood work may include complete blood counts (CBC), arterial blood gas (ABG) analysis, or tests for inflammation (e.g., C-reactive protein). Low oxygen saturation, often measured via pulse oximetry (normal range: 95–100%), can indicate respiratory or circulatory problems linked to clubbing. For instance, a hemoglobin level below 13.5 g/dL in men or 12 g/dL in women might suggest anemia, a potential contributor to hypoxia. These tests quantify what the physical exam suggests, offering a clearer picture of systemic health.

Treatment Options: Address underlying cause, oxygen therapy, medications, lifestyle changes, monitoring progression

Nail clubbing, characterized by swollen fingertips and curved nails, often signals an underlying health issue. Effective treatment hinges on identifying and addressing the root cause, which can range from chronic lung diseases to cardiovascular conditions. Without tackling the primary disorder, symptomatic relief remains temporary. For instance, if clubbing stems from cystic fibrosis, managing the lung condition through prescribed therapies can mitigate nail changes over time.

Oxygen therapy emerges as a critical intervention for patients whose clubbing results from hypoxia, a common issue in chronic obstructive pulmonary disease (COPD) or interstitial lung disease. Administered via nasal cannula or mask, supplemental oxygen aims to maintain blood oxygen saturation above 90%. For severe cases, long-term oxygen therapy (LTOT) may be prescribed, typically at 15–18 hours daily, to slow disease progression and alleviate symptoms. Compliance is key, as inconsistent use diminates therapeutic benefits.

Medications play a dual role in managing clubbing: treating the underlying condition and addressing complications. For example, diuretics may be used in congestive heart failure to reduce fluid retention, indirectly easing finger swelling. In infections like tuberculosis, antibiotics target the source, while antifungal agents combat secondary nail infections. Dosages vary by condition and patient profile, emphasizing the need for individualized treatment plans under medical supervision.

Lifestyle modifications complement medical interventions, particularly in cases linked to smoking or poor circulation. Smoking cessation is non-negotiable for lung-related clubbing, as tobacco exacerbates vascular damage and hypoxia. Regular physical activity, such as 30 minutes of brisk walking daily, improves circulation and oxygenation. Dietary adjustments, like reducing sodium intake and increasing antioxidants, support cardiovascular and respiratory health, though these changes should align with broader treatment goals.

Monitoring progression is essential to gauge treatment efficacy and adjust strategies as needed. Regular clinical evaluations, including pulse oximetry and imaging studies, track oxygen levels and disease activity. Patients should document changes in nail appearance or fingertip discomfort, as subtle shifts may indicate underlying deterioration. Early detection of worsening symptoms allows for timely intervention, preventing complications like severe respiratory failure or irreversible nail deformities.

Prevention Tips: Early detection, regular health check-ups, managing chronic conditions, avoiding smoking, maintaining overall health

Nail clubbing, characterized by swollen fingertips and curved nails, often signals underlying health issues. Early detection is crucial, as it can be a red flag for conditions like lung disease, heart disease, or liver disorders. Regularly examine your nails for changes in shape, texture, or color. If you notice persistent swelling, increased curvature, or a shiny appearance, consult a healthcare professional promptly. Early intervention can prevent complications and guide appropriate treatment.

Chronic conditions such as cystic fibrosis, inflammatory bowel disease, or cardiovascular disorders are often linked to nail clubbing. Managing these conditions effectively is essential to prevent clubbing and its progression. For instance, individuals with cystic fibrosis should adhere to prescribed medications, pulmonary therapies, and nutritional plans. Similarly, those with inflammatory bowel disease must follow dietary guidelines and medication regimens to control inflammation. Regular monitoring by specialists ensures that these conditions are well-managed, reducing the risk of associated symptoms like nail clubbing.

Smoking is a significant risk factor for nail clubbing, particularly when linked to lung diseases like chronic obstructive pulmonary disease (COPD) or lung cancer. Avoiding smoking and secondhand smoke is critical for prevention. If you smoke, consider cessation programs, nicotine replacement therapies, or medications like varenicline. For adults, combining counseling with medication increases success rates by up to 25%. Non-smokers should avoid environments where smoking is prevalent to minimize exposure to harmful toxins that can exacerbate respiratory and circulatory issues.

Maintaining overall health through a balanced diet, regular exercise, and adequate sleep strengthens the body’s ability to prevent and manage conditions associated with nail clubbing. Aim for at least 150 minutes of moderate aerobic activity weekly, as recommended by health guidelines. Incorporate foods rich in antioxidants, such as berries, nuts, and leafy greens, to combat inflammation. Adults should strive for 7–9 hours of sleep per night to support immune function and tissue repair. These habits not only reduce the risk of chronic diseases but also promote optimal nail and skin health.

Regular health check-ups are indispensable for detecting early signs of conditions that may lead to nail clubbing. Adults over 40, or those with a family history of heart or lung disease, should schedule annual physicals that include lung function tests and cardiovascular assessments. Younger individuals with symptoms like persistent cough, shortness of breath, or unexplained weight loss should seek medical evaluation promptly. Routine screenings can identify underlying issues before they manifest in visible symptoms like clubbing, allowing for timely and effective treatment.
